Mündəricat:

Java-da sətri simvol massivinə necə çevirə bilərəm?
Java-da sətri simvol massivinə necə çevirə bilərəm?

Video: Java-da sətri simvol massivinə necə çevirə bilərəm?

Video: Java-da sətri simvol massivinə necə çevirə bilərəm?
Video: 9.Android və Java sıfırdan - String və Switch Case 2024, Noyabr
Anonim

Java-da sətri simvol massivinə çevirin

  1. Addım 1: alın simli .
  2. Addım 2: Yaradın a simvol massivi ilə eyni uzunluqda simli .
  3. Addım 3: Üzərindən keçin simli köçürmək xarakter -nin i-ci indeksində simli 1-ci indeksə massiv .
  4. Addım 4: Geri qayıdın və ya əməliyyatı yerinə yetirin simvol massivi .

Müvafiq olaraq, Java-da sətri necə simvola çevirmək olar?

valueOf() istifadə edə bilərik char ç) üsulu Simli çevirmək üçün sinif keçdi char ch-dən a Simli . Bu üsul qəbul edir char arqument kimi və qaytarır simli arqumentin ekvivalentidir. Aşağıdakı nümunədə biz var a char 'P' dəyəri ilə ch və biz bunu a-ya çeviririk Simli str istifadə edərək Simli.

Eynilə, String Java-da simvol massividirmi? char primitiv məlumat növüdür, halbuki Simli sinifdir java . char təki təmsil edir xarakter Halbuki Simli sıfır və ya daha çox simvol ola bilər. Belə ki Simli birdir massiv of simvol.

Eynilə, Java-da massivi sətirə necə çevirə bilərəm?

  1. Boş String Bufer obyekti yaradın.
  2. Döngədən istifadə edərək String massivinin elementləri arasından keçin.
  3. Döngədə massivin hər bir elementini append() metodundan istifadə edərək StringBuffer obyektinə əlavə edin.
  4. Nəhayət, toString() metodundan istifadə edərək StringBuffer obyektini sətirə çevirin.

C++-da sətri simvol massivinə necə çevirə bilərəm?

C++-da sətri simvol massivinə çevirin

  1. strcpy funksiyası. İdeya std::string-i c-sətirinə çevirmək üçün c_str() funksiyasından istifadə etməkdir. Sonra c-sətirini simvol massivinə köçürmək üçün sadəcə olaraq strcpy() funksiyasını çağıra bilərik.
  2. std::string::copy. Biz bilirik ki, strcpy() C funksiyasıdır.

Tövsiyə: